MARKET INSIGHTS

The global Liquid Analysis Sensors Market size was valued at US$ 1.34 billion in 2024 and is projected to reach US$ 2.12 billion by 2032, at a CAGR of 5.9% during the forecast period 2025-2032. The U.S. accounted for 32% of global market share in 2024, while China’s market is expected to exhibit the highest growth rate at 8.2% CAGR through 2032.

Liquid analysis sensors are critical devices designed to measure and monitor various parameters in liquids, including pH levels, conductivity, dissolved oxygen, turbidity, and chemical concentrations. These sensors play a vital role across multiple industries by enabling real-time monitoring and process optimization. They are categorized into single parameter and multiple parameters sensors, with the latter segment projected to grow faster due to increasing demand for comprehensive liquid analysis solutions.

Market growth is driven by stringent environmental regulations, rising demand for water treatment solutions, and increasing automation in industrial processes. The chemical industry remains the largest end-user, accounting for nearly 28% of market revenue in 2024. Key players like Emerson, Endress+Hauser, and Yokogawa continue to dominate the market through technological innovations and strategic acquisitions. For instance, in Q1 2024, Emerson introduced its new multi-parameter liquid analyzer with advanced IoT capabilities, strengthening its position in smart manufacturing applications.

MARKET DYNAMICS

MARKET DRIVERS

Stringent Environmental Regulations Accelerating Adoption of Liquid Analysis Sensors

The global push for environmental sustainability is driving unprecedented demand for liquid analysis sensors across industries. Regulatory bodies worldwide are implementing stricter wastewater discharge standards, with permissible contaminant levels being reduced by 30-50% over the past decade in major economies. This regulatory pressure is compelling industries like chemical manufacturing, water treatment, and energy to implement continuous monitoring systems. In the oil & gas sector alone, the deployment of pH, conductivity, and dissolved oxygen sensors has increased by 18% annually since 2020 to meet environmental compliance requirements. The European Union’s Industrial Emissions Directive (IED) and the U.S. Clean Water Act amendments have particularly boosted sensor adoption, creating a $2.3 billion compliance-driven market segment.

Industry 4.0 Integration Creating Smart Monitoring Ecosystems

The fourth industrial revolution is transforming liquid analysis through IoT-enabled sensor networks. Modern plants are replacing manual sampling with real-time multiparameter sensors that transmit data directly to cloud-based analytics platforms. This shift is evident in the food & beverage sector, where 62% of new processing facilities now incorporate wireless sensor networks for quality control. The integration of artificial intelligence with liquid analysis sensors has improved predictive maintenance capabilities, reducing equipment downtime by up to 40%. Recent advancements in edge computing allow sensors to perform initial data processing locally, decreasing cloud dependency while maintaining accuracy levels above 99.5% for critical parameters like turbidity and chemical oxygen demand.

MARKET RESTRAINTS

High Initial Costs and Complexity Impede Widespread Adoption

While liquid analysis sensors offer significant benefits, their implementation faces substantial cost barriers. Advanced multiparameter systems can require capital investments exceeding $50,000 per installation point, with annual maintenance costs adding 15-20% to operational budgets. Many small and medium enterprises find these costs prohibitive, particularly in developing markets where budget constraints are more pronounced. The technical complexity of modern sensors also presents challenges, as proper calibration and maintenance require specialized knowledge. In pharmaceutical applications, where measurement accuracy must meet stringent GMP standards, the total cost of ownership for a comprehensive monitoring system can reach $250,000 annually per production line.

Additional Constraints

Sensor Fouling and Maintenance Requirements
Fouling remains a persistent issue, with industrial applications experiencing 25-30% measurement accuracy degradation within three months of continuous use without proper maintenance. Harsh chemical environments accelerate sensor degradation, particularly in mining and chemical processing applications where pH sensors may require monthly replacement. This operational reality increases lifecycle costs and creates reliability concerns for mission-critical processes.

MARKET OPPORTUNITIES

Emerging Water Scarcity Driving Innovation in Sensor Technologies

Global water stress is creating lucrative opportunities for advanced liquid analysis solutions. With 2.3 billion people living in water-stressed regions, governments are investing heavily in smart water infrastructure. Municipal water utilities worldwide are expected to spend $12 billion on monitoring equipment by 2026, with optical sensor technologies gaining particular traction for their ability to detect contaminants at parts-per-trillion levels. The agricultural sector presents another growth avenue, as precision irrigation systems incorporating nutrient sensors are demonstrating 20-30% water use reductions while maintaining crop yields. Recent breakthroughs in graphene-based sensors show promise for detecting heavy metals at ultra-low concentrations, potentially opening new markets in environmental remediation.

Pharmaceutical Industry’s Quality Demands Creating Niche Applications

The pharmaceutical sector’s unrelenting focus on product quality is driving demand for high-precision liquid analysis solutions. Bioprocessing applications require real-time monitoring of critical quality attributes with accuracy thresholds exceeding 99.9%. Single-use sensor technologies are experiencing particularly strong growth (32% CAGR) as they eliminate cross-contamination risks in biologics manufacturing. Recent industry benchmarks indicate that advanced PAT (Process Analytical Technology) systems incorporating multiple sensor arrays can reduce batch failure rates by up to 45%, creating compelling ROI for manufacturers. The global biologics market expansion, projected to reach $715 billion by 2028, will further accelerate adoption of specialized liquid analysis solutions.

MARKET CHALLENGES

Standardization and Interoperability Issues Complicate Implementations

The lack of universal standards for liquid analysis sensors creates significant implementation challenges. Different manufacturers use proprietary communication protocols, with industry surveys showing that 68% of industrial plants struggle with sensor integration across multiple vendors. This fragmentation increases system complexity and limits data interoperability, particularly in brownfield installations where legacy equipment remains operational. The situation is particularly acute in the oil & gas industry, where a single offshore platform may incorporate sensors from 8-10 different suppliers, each with unique calibration requirements and maintenance protocols.

Technical Challenges in Extreme Environments
Industrial applications frequently expose sensors to extreme conditions that test performance limits. In geothermal energy applications, for example, sensors must maintain accuracy at temperatures exceeding 150°C while withstanding highly corrosive fluids. Similarly, desalination plants require sensors capable of continuous operation in high-salinity environments where conventional electrodes degrade rapidly. These demanding conditions push current sensor technologies to their limits, with maintenance intervals sometimes measured in weeks rather than months for critical applications.

LIQUID ANALYSIS SENSORS MARKET TRENDS

Digital Transformation and Industry 4.0 Integration to Accelerate Market Growth

The global liquid analysis sensors market is undergoing significant transformation with the adoption of Industry 4.0 technologies, driving demand for smart, connected sensors. Modern sensors now feature IoT-enabled capabilities, allowing real-time data monitoring and predictive maintenance across industrial processes. The increasing automation in water treatment plants, chemical manufacturing, and food processing facilities has led to a CAGR projection of over 6% for sensor adoption through 2032. This digital shift is particularly evident in the energy sector, which accounts for nearly 22% of global sensor deployments, where operators are prioritizing asset optimization through continuous liquid parameter monitoring.

Other Trends

Environmental Compliance and Water Quality Mandates

Stringent environmental regulations are compelling industries to adopt advanced liquid analysis sensors for effluent monitoring. Water treatment applications are witnessing 18% year-over-year growth in sensor demand due to tightening discharge standards from agencies worldwide. pH and conductivity sensors dominate this segment, representing approximately 40% of installations in municipal wastewater plants. The pharmaceutical sector is also increasing investments in multi-parameter sensors to meet evolving GMP requirements, with biological oxygen demand (BOD) monitoring emerging as a critical application area.

Asia-Pacific Emergence as Manufacturing Hub

China’s manufacturing expansion and Southeast Asia’s burgeoning pharmaceutical industry are reshaping regional demand patterns. The Asia-Pacific liquid analysis sensor market is projected to grow at 7.5% CAGR through 2032, nearly 1.3 times faster than North America. Local players are gaining traction with cost-competitive offerings, though international brands like Endress+Hauser and Yokogawa maintain dominance in high-accuracy industrial applications. The region’s chemical sector accounts for over 30% of sensor purchases, driven by new specialty chemical plants in India and petrochemical complexes in Singapore.

COMPETITIVE LANDSCAPE

Key Industry Players

Technology Giants and Niche Specialists Compete in Evolving Liquid Analysis Market

The global liquid analysis sensors market features a dynamic competitive landscape where established industrial automation leaders compete with specialized instrumentation firms. Endress+Hauser currently leads the market with an estimated 18% revenue share in 2024, owing to its comprehensive portfolio of analytical sensors for pH, conductivity, dissolved oxygen, and other critical liquid parameters.

Emerson Electric and Yokogawa Electric follow closely, leveraging their strong industrial automation ecosystems to integrate liquid analysis solutions into broader process control systems. Both companies have been investing heavily in IIoT-enabled smart sensors, which are gaining traction across water treatment and chemical processing applications.

While German engineering firms like KROHNE Group and JUMO GmbH dominate precision measurement technologies for harsh industrial environments, US-based Honeywell maintains a strong position through its vertically integrated offerings for the oil & gas sector. The company recently launched its Experion® LX liquid analytics platform, combining hardware with advanced diagnostic software.

Smaller innovators like Fraunhofer IPM are making strides with cutting-edge optical sensor technologies, particularly in pharmaceutical purity monitoring. Meanwhile, ABB has been expanding its liquid analysis capabilities through strategic acquisitions, most recently purchasing a majority stake in Swedish sensor technology company B&R Automation in 2023.

Regional Analysis: Liquid Analysis Sensors Market

North America
The North American liquid analysis sensors market is driven by strict environmental regulations and high investments in industrial automation. The U.S. leads the regional market, with significant demand from industries like water treatment, chemical processing, and pharmaceuticals. The EPA’s stringent water quality standards and increasing adoption of smart sensor technologies in wastewater management contribute to market growth. Additionally, with the U.S. accounting for over 40% of North America’s market share, advanced sensor solutions with predictive analytics capabilities are gaining traction. However, high manufacturing costs pose challenges for SMEs adopting sophisticated multi-parameter sensors.

Europe
Europe’s liquid analysis sensor market is characterized by strong regulatory oversight, particularly under the EU Water Framework Directive and industrial emission regulations. Germany and France lead in demand, driven by their well-established chemical and food processing industries. The shift toward Industry 4.0 and IoT-enabled sensors has accelerated adoption rates, with a focus on real-time monitoring and predictive maintenance. The region also emphasizes sustainability, increasing demand for sensors that comply with stringent environmental norms. However, market maturity and high competition among key players like Endress+Hauser and ABB have led to price sensitivity.

Asia-Pacific
Asia-Pacific dominates the global liquid analysis sensors market due to rapid industrialization and expanding water treatment infrastructure. China holds the largest share, followed by India and Japan, with strong demand in sectors like power plants, food & beverage, and chemical manufacturing. While single-parameter sensors remain prevalent due to cost advantages, governments are pushing advanced sensors to address pollution concerns. The region’s growth is further driven by urbanization, with investments in smart city projects boosting sensor adoption. However, inconsistent regulatory enforcement and low awareness of advanced sensor technologies remain key challenges.

South America
South America shows moderate growth in liquid analysis sensor demand, with Brazil and Argentina as key markets. The water treatment sector is the primary driver, supported by government initiatives to improve drinking water quality. However, economic instability and budget constraints slow industrial adoption of high-end sensors. Though the mining and oil & gas industries present opportunities, reliance on imports for advanced sensor technology limits market expansion. Manufacturers face challenges in balancing affordability with performance, especially in price-sensitive industries.

Middle East & Africa
This region presents emerging potential, particularly in GCC countries like Saudi Arabia and the UAE, where desalination and oil & gas sectors drive sensor demand. Governments are investing in smart infrastructure, but adoption rates remain lower compared to other regions due to limited technical expertise and fragmented regulations. South Africa leads in wastewater treatment applications, while North Africa shows growth in industrial applications. The market is expected to expand with increasing foreign investments in water management and industrial automation, though funding gaps and geopolitical risks remain obstacles.
